From the Barrel isn’t your average blended whisky.
First of all, the entire expression comes from Nikka’s own facilities, which already gives the whisky a singular identity.
Combining liquid from the legendary whisky maker’s Yoichi and Miyagikyo distilleries, the marriage typically combines both malt and grain whiskies for a three-month period.

From the Barrel is also bottled at a 102.8 proof (51.4% ABV), higher than your typical blend, resulting in deeper tasting notes of vanilla, orange peel and oak.

For the expression’s 40th anniversary last year, Nikka announced a special edition of From the Barrel called “Extra Marriage,” keeping the same 51.4% ABV but enhancing the profile by doubling the amount of time the two separate liquids meet (six months instead of three).
